Originally posted by SJ410Bark
What does it take to make em work?

A Lot of machine work.....

The Subaru stub shaft is chopped off, then a Samurai stub shaft is chopped off, Samurai stub is welded onto Subaru Birfield.:)

Oh, then you use a cut down re-splined 26 spline inner axle.

Or you send your money to Trail Tough. Brent's been making them for years. Only he's using a different Birfield now that's better than a Subaru Birfield.
